Agile Offshore Development

The variety of business needs that offshore servicessuccess of many software development firms, and
satisfy is growing every day. From investments,agile offshore development is no exception. The
foreign trade, financial and broker operations, transfermanagement and control of software development
operations, currency dealing and foreign propertyprocesses using incremental and iterative practices
management to web application and softwarehas become possible with the advent of scrum, a
development, everything is being outsourced to thelightweight and agile process. Unlike the waterfall
benefit of companies from all industries and of all sizes.method, which is based on a sequential and serial
It goes without saying that of all the needs that aapproach, the agile development technique relies on
business may have, software development is thethe premise of collaborative approach.
most technical and complex one. Many companiesCompetitive pricing and competent personnel are a
wisely choose to dismiss the possibility of developingmust, but they may not be enough when it comes to
software in-house for many reasons. Those who dosoftware development. With the constant need to
not acknowledge the benefits and need to outsourcestay ahead of the competition, offshore software
software development run the risk of generatingdevelopment firms have made it their job to stay in
significant losses for their businesses. First of all,touch with everything that is most effective and
developing software in-house takes time, which isefficient in the IT environment. And since many
something that most businesses lack. Secondly,important companies worldwide have generated best
software development requires expensive equipmentbusiness practices with agile scrums, there should be
and programs, as well as skilled and experiencedno wonder that the services provided by offshore
personnel. In other words, in-house softwarecompanies include agile offshore development.
development equals serious investment beforeWhat are the benefits of agile scrums in offshore
benefits can be reaped, if any.software development? For starters, all possible risks
You can do a lot more than just outsource softwarein software development are minimized with the
development processes; you can choose an offshoreimplementation of an agile technique. Agile offshore
company to complete your software developmentdevelopment allows for useful software to be
projects. What are the advantages of offshoredelivered rapidly and continuously, to the
outsourcing software development? First of all, there iscustomers’ satisfaction. Time-effectiveness is yet
cost-effectiveness. Second of all, there’s premiumanother benefit of agile scrums in offshore software
quality of services, for the competition is acerb in thedevelopment, as working software can be delivered in
software development market and such specialistsweeks rather than months. Furthermore, agile offshore
have handled hundreds or maybe even thousands ofdevelopment allows for close collaboration between
projects of different complexity and scope. And last,developers and companies, adaptation to changing and
but certainly not least, agile scrums in offshoredeveloping circumstances, last-minute changes in
software development make it an excellent choice forrequirements, and face-to-face conversation, all with
those who want to outsource their projects to anthe main purpose of improving quality of services and
offshore company.enhancing customer satisfaction.
The agile development techniques have led to the